Subject: Closure of the Larchpool office

To the heads of department: Brenmore Analytics will close the Larchpool office at quarter end. The three staff based there transfer to the Halverton hub. Lease exit costs are already provisioned. Please update your org charts accordingly. The decision supports the plans set out in the note below.

internal memo for kajep-tawip: The renewal with Holaelix Group closes at $10 million a year, 5 percent below the last contract. Project Wenael slips by two quarters because of the tooling delay.

## Further Reading

The payroll export moved from fixed-width records to the Branwick v3 columnar format in release 14. Legacy importers at downstream teams still accept the old layout until the deprecation window closes next quarter. Field mappings, rounding rules, and the migration timeline are maintained on the internal format specification page.

wiki page, kahog-hahig: https://vault.zemvargrid.internal/display/deploy/repo/settings/merge_requests/job/settings/6f3b933774dbc5320a4daa18

Ticket QM-4182: Slimmed Brambleworks runtime image (v3.1-slim) drops ca-certificates, breaking registry pulls.

Repro:
1. Build from brambleworks/base:3.1-slim.
2. Run the sync job against the Hollowmere registry.
3. Observe TLS verification failure.

Workaround: reinstall certs in the Dockerfile. Fix pending in base image. To reproduce against staging, authenticate with the bearer token below.

portal login ticket: eyJhbGciOiJIUzI1NiIsInR5cCI6IkpXVCJ9.eyJzdWIiOiIG5IqSfIn0.9010pM2K